## Quotas for plugin calls

Heads up, plugin folks: every tenant on Brimvale gets a per-tenant quota bucket, and your plugin draws from it, not from some separate pool. If you burst past the limit, the gateway returns a retryable 429 with a cooldown hint — respect it, don't hammer. Quotas reset on a rolling window, so pacing beats batching here. If you think a tenant's bucket is sized wrong, file a capacity request with the Quillhook team and include the token below.

build token for tawif-bahip: htk31_68bba16e1afabfef4ecc69408c06f16

## Tuning

During the migration to the Kilnbox hermetic build system, cache eviction and sandbox concurrency are the two settings support will field tickets about. Builds that miss the remote cache fall back to local execution, which is slow but correct. If customers report timeouts, check these values before escalating. The current defaults are:

constants for yagaf-taweg:
WEIGHTS = {
    "belael": 881,
    "pelael": 167,
    "ulaix": 116,
}

## Step 4: Tune GC for Pairline Matcher

The old collector caused 800ms pauses during peak matching. Migrate to the pause-target collector before enabling live traffic. Verify pause percentiles in the Hollowgate dashboard after a 30-minute soak. If p99 exceeds 50ms, roll back and flag it. Apply the settings shown below.

deployment values, kawip-kafog:
belath:
  pin: 3709
  tenant: ulaox
  seal: seal_25075386
  metrics_host: metrics.belath.halixhq.test
  standby_team: gormir
  escalation: wenys-fenwyn
  nonce: 26e5f7